- N +

TensorFlow下载安装指南:最新版本特性与步骤

TensorFlow下载安装指南:最新版本特性与步骤原标题:TensorFlow下载安装指南:最新版本特性与步骤

导读:

TensorFlow是一个广泛使用的开源机器学习框架,由Google开发和维护。它支持CPU、GPU等多种计算设备,适用于多种操作系统,包括Windows、Linux和Mac...

TensorFlow是一个广泛使用的开源机器学习框架,由Google开发和维护。它支持CPU、GPU等多种计算设备,适用于多种操作系统,包括Windows、Linux和Mac OS。TensorFlow的安装过程可能会遇到一些问题,本文将详细介绍这些问题及其解决方法。

常见问题及解决方法

TensorFlow下载安装指南:最新版本特性与步骤

1. 下载速度慢或超时

  • 原因:网络问题或服务器负载高。
  • 解决方法:
  • 使用国内镜像源,如清华镜像:`pip install tensorflow -i
  • 尝试在网络流量低的时段下载,如凌晨。
  • 2. 安装过程中依赖项缺失

  • 原因:系统环境不完整。
  • 解决方法:
  • 安装缺失的依赖项,如在Ubuntu上安装`zlib`和`zlib-devel`:
  • bash

    sudo apt-get install zlib1g

    sudo apt-get install zlib1g.dev

  • 安装特定版本的Python或pip,确保与TensorFlow版本兼容。
  • 3. 安装后无法导入TensorFlow

  • 原因:安装过程中出现错误或环境配置问题。
  • 解决方法:
  • 检查Python环境和命令行配置。
  • 重新安装TensorFlow,确保安装过程中没有报错。
  • 4. GPU版本安装问题

  • 原因:CUDA或cuDNN版本不匹配。
  • 解决方法:
  • 查看TensorFlow官方文档,确保安装的CUDA和cuDNN版本与TensorFlow版本兼容。
  • 安装正确版本的CUDA和cuDNN,例如:
  • bash

    pip install tensorflow-gpu==2.6.0

    5. Windows系统下的DLL缺失

  • 原因:系统缺少必要的运行库。
  • 解决方法:
  • 下载并安装最新支持的Visual C++运行库:

    推荐软件及介绍

    TensorFlow下载安装指南:最新版本特性与步骤

    1. pip

  • 介绍:Python的包管理器,用于安装TensorFlow及其依赖项。
  • 安装命令:
  • bash

    pip install tensorflow

  • 注意事项:
  • 确保pip版本是最新的,TensorFlow 2.x要求pip版本高于19.0。
  • 2. Anaconda

  • 介绍:集成了Python和许多科学计算库的发行版,简化了环境配置。
  • 安装步骤:
  • 1. 下载Anaconda安装包:

    2. 安装Anaconda。

    3. 创建虚拟环境(可选)。

    4. 在虚拟环境中安装TensorFlow:

    bash

    conda activate tf_env

    pip install tensorflow

  • 优势:
  • 简化了环境管理,适合初学者和数据科学工作者。
  • 3. virtualenv

  • 介绍:Python的虚拟环境管理工具,用于隔离不同项目的依赖项。
  • 安装步骤:
  • 1. 安装virtualenv:

    bash

    sudo apt-get install python3-virtualenv

    2. 创建虚拟环境:

    bash

    virtualenv system-site-packages -p python3./tf_env

    3. 激活虚拟环境:

    bash

    source tf_env/bin/activate

    4. 在虚拟环境中安装TensorFlow:

    bash

    pip install tensorflow

  • 优势:
  • 隔离项目环境,避免依赖项冲突。
  • 安装步骤

    1. 安装Python和pip

  • 确保系统中安装了Python和pip。
  • 推荐使用Python 3.6或更高版本。
  • 2. 选择安装方式

  • 使用pip安装:
  • bash

    pip install tensorflow

  • 使用Anaconda安装:
  • 1. 下载并安装Anaconda。

    2. 创建虚拟环境(可选)。

    3. 在虚拟环境中安装TensorFlow:

    bash

    conda activate tf_env

    pip install tensorflow

  • 从源代码编译安装(适用于高级用户):
  • 1. 下载TensorFlow源代码。

    2. 安装编译工具和依赖项。

    3. 编译和安装TensorFlow。

    3. 验证安装

  • 打开Python解释器,输入以下命令:
  • python

    import tensorflow as tf

    print(tf.__version__)

  • 如果输出版本号,则说明TensorFlow已成功安装。
  • TensorFlow的下载和安装过程可能会遇到一些问题,但通过本文提供的解决方法和推荐软件,用户应该能够顺利安装和使用TensorFlow。在安装过程中,确保系统环境的完整性,选择合适的安装方式,并根据官方文档安装正确版本的CUDA和cuDNN(如果使用GPU版本)。安装完成后,通过验证步骤确保TensorFlow安装成功。

    返回列表
    上一篇:
    下一篇: